Great Dane
With sofa-sized grace, the Great Dane pads around like a friendly guardian of the vibe. Big stature, soft spirit, and a pause-before-acting mindset help everyone breathe easier.
Kids giggle more quietly when a giant chooses stillness over show.
Daily walks keep joints happy, and short training sessions build polite manners. Provide a supportive bed, slow feeders, and steady routines.
When guests arrive, that unhurried tail says everything. Calm is catchy.
Whippet
After a quick zoom in the yard, the Whippet turns into a quiet, curled comma on the couch. That switch from sprint to stillness teaches the household how to settle.
Soft eyes and delicate steps keep noise low.
Use short bursts of play, then invite rest with a cozy blanket. Thin coats need warm sweaters in winter.
Calm greetings, no roughhousing indoors, and regular routines help their tranquil rhythm anchor family life.
Keeshond
Nicknamed the “smiling Dutchman,” the Keeshond radiates cheerful calm from the window seat. They love to observe without fuss, like a friendly neighbor keeping watch.
That balanced alertness soothes anxious hearts.
Groom the plush coat regularly to prevent mats, and practice polite barking rules with rewards. Simple puzzles and family hangouts keep their minds busy.
Offer a porch or window view to satisfy curiosity. When they relax, the household follows suit.
Standard Schnauzer
That wise-beard look is not a trick. The Standard Schnauzer often pauses, thinks, and chooses the polite path.
A tidy sit by the doorway can reset the room’s energy, like a teacher ringing a soft bell.
Channel brains with quick obedience games and scent work. Trim the coat regularly for comfort.
Predictable schedules and confident, clear cues help them relax. When leadership feels fair, their composed attitude spreads through the household.
Leonberger
Picture a living teddy bear that takes up half the patio. The Leonberger settles beside you, breathing slow and deep, and the world seems to match that tempo.
Families often whisper without meaning to.
Regular brushing, cool resting spots, and steady exercise protect comfort. Teach calm greetings early so size never becomes a problem.
Give them space to stretch, water to splash, and simple chores. Their steady presence becomes a household metronome.
English Setter
There is poetry in an English Setter’s quiet porch nap. After a purposeful walk, they unfold into a soft puddle of freckles and feathers.
That unhurried mood drifts indoors and lowers voices.
Feathered fur needs regular combing, and light field games keep their instincts satisfied. Practice calm recall and relaxed leash skills.
If you read or study, let them snooze beside you. Shared quiet time becomes a family habit.
Smooth Collie
Grace under pressure could be the Smooth Collie’s motto. They read the room quickly, then pick a helpful spot to rest, often near those who need reassurance.
A steady gaze says, You are safe here.
Provide brain work with herding-style games, place training, and simple tasks. Short coat care is easy, which suits busy homes.
Encourage quiet check-ins instead of constant patrol. Their reliable presence helps families keep routines on track.
Clumber Spaniel
Low, slow, and lovable, the Clumber Spaniel moves like a sleepy cloud. You cannot rush a cloud, and that is the magic.
Their unbothered pace makes chores feel lighter.
Short walks, scent games, and gentle conditioning keep them fit. Clean ears and manage drool with handy towels.
Use calm praise instead of hype to keep arousal down. When a Clumber settles under the table, the family often matches that peaceful rhythm.
Boxer
Known for goofiness, the Boxer also has an off switch that impresses. After a solid play session, they lounge like athletes after practice, breathing slow and steady.
That calm recovery mood helps kids transition from chaos to quiet.
Structure is the secret. Schedule exercise, teach place commands, and reward relaxed choices.
Provide chew options to release energy. When the Boxer chooses stillness, celebrate it.
Soon, the whole room downsifts together.
Tibetan Spaniel
Temple watchdog roots show in the Tibetan Spaniel’s quiet, thoughtful gaze. They love a high perch and a gentle routine.
By choosing watchful calm over fuss, they set a peaceful tone for apartments and small homes.
Short walks, sunny napping spots, and polite greeting training fit them well. Brush the silky coat weekly.
Rotate tiny puzzles to satisfy curiosity. When the little sentinel relaxes on the sill, hearts follow and schedules feel smoother.
Coton de Tulear
As soft as a cloud and just as reassuring, the Coton de Tulear floats through the home with playful gentleness. Laughter comes easily around this cheerful friend, yet the vibe stays relaxed, not rowdy.
Daily brushing keeps the cottony coat tidy. Use short training games, quiet fetch, and cuddle breaks to balance energy.
Travel-friendly size makes routines flexible. With a Coton nearby, even busy mornings gain a friendly, unhurried rhythm.
